
/* ==================== section-about-topBanner ======================================== */

.section-cases-topBanner{
	background-image: url(../../images/pages/general/banner-general.jpg?v=2);
}
@media (-webkit-min-device-pixel-ratio: 2), (min-resolution: 192dpi){
	/* retina */
	.section-cases-topBanner{
		/*background-image: url(../../images/pages/general/banner-general@2x.jpg?v=2);
		background-size: auto 330px;*/
	}
}
.section-cases-topBanner p{
	max-width: 600px;
}

/* ==================== section-cases-content ======================================== */

.section-cases-content .item{
	margin: 100px 0;
	padding-left: 300px;
	background-repeat: no-repeat;
	background-position: 0 0;
	background-size: auto 180px;
	min-height: 180px;
	text-align: left;
}
.section-cases-content .item:first-child{
	margin-top: 50px;
}
.section-cases-content .item.center{
	display: flex;
	flex-wrap: wrap;
	align-items: center;	
}
.section-cases-content h2{
	margin: 15px 0;
	font-size: 20px;
	font-weight: bold;
}
.section-cases-content p{
	font-size: 16px;
}
.section-cases-content h2 + p{
	margin-bottom: 54px;
}
.section-cases-content .item.enigma{ background-image: url('../../images/pages/cases/enigma.png'); }
.section-cases-content .item.wwe{ background-image: url('../../images/pages/cases/wwe.png'); }
.section-cases-content .item.cafe{ background-image: url('../../images/pages/cases/cafe.png'); }
.section-cases-content .item.turner{ background-image: url('../../images/pages/cases/turner.png'); }
.section-cases-content .item.mellon{ background-image: url('../../images/pages/cases/mellon.png'); }
.section-cases-content .item.united{ background-image: url('../../images/pages/cases/united.png'); }
.section-cases-content .item.jeannette{ background-image: url('../../images/pages/cases/jeannette.png'); }
.section-cases-content .item.alcoa{ background-image: url('../../images/pages/cases/alcoa.png'); }

@media (-webkit-min-device-pixel-ratio: 2), (min-resolution: 192dpi){
	/* retina */
	.section-cases-content .item.enigma{ background-image: url('../../images/pages/cases/enigma@2x.png'); }
	.section-cases-content .item.wwe{ background-image: url('../../images/pages/cases/wwe@2x.png'); }
	.section-cases-content .item.cafe{ background-image: url('../../images/pages/cases/cafe@2x.png'); }
	.section-cases-content .item.turner{ background-image: url('../../images/pages/cases/turner@2x.png'); }
	.section-cases-content .item.mellon{ background-image: url('../../images/pages/cases/mellon@2x.png'); }
	.section-cases-content .item.united{ background-image: url('../../images/pages/cases/united@2x.png'); }
	.section-cases-content .item.jeannette{ background-image: url('../../images/pages/cases/jeannette@2x.png'); }
	.section-cases-content .item.alcoa{ background-image: url('../../images/pages/cases/alcoa@2x.png'); }

	.section-cases-content .item{
		background-size: auto 180px;
	}
}

@media screen and (max-width: 700px){
	.section-cases-content .item{
		padding-left: 0;
		padding-top: 200px;
		background-position: 50% 0;
	}
}